How Size Sorting with Tweezers Supports Development
Research in developmental psychology and occupational therapy shows that focused fine motor activities like size sorting with tweezers help children develop the pincer grasp, bilateral coordination, and sustained attention. These skills are foundational for everyday tasks such as buttoning, cutting with scissors and later handwriting, and they also reinforce early numeracy and classification skills. The activity is recommended for a wide range of learners because it can be easily adjusted for different ages, sensory needs and learning goals.
Fine motor gains: Repeated precision grasping with tweezers strengthens the small muscles in the hands and improves pincer control needed for writing and self-care.
Hand-eye coordination: Picking up objects of different sizes requires visual discrimination and coordinated hand movement, which supports classroom readiness.
Early math and cognitive skills: Sorting by size teaches comparison, ordering and vocabulary (bigger, smaller, same), forming a foundation for measurement and classification.
Attention and self-regulation: The slow, focused nature of the task helps develop concentration and calm, transferable to other learning activities.
Therapeutic value: Occupational therapists use tweezing tasks as graded exercises to build motor control; the activity is easily adapted for children with sensory or motor differences.
